Methods for Mixing of Concrete
Hand Mixing: Hand mixing is the most primitive method of mixing concrete. In this method, cement, sand, and aggregates are mixed manually using shovels and buckets. Although it is the most labor-intensive method, it can be used for small projects where a small amount of concrete is required.
Machine Mixing: Machine mixing is the most commonly used method for mixing concrete. In this method, a concrete mixer is used to mix cement, sand, and aggregates. The mixer can either be a drum mixer or a pan mixer. The drum mixer is the most common type of mixer, which rotates the ingredients inside the drum. While the pan mixer has a stationary pan and rotating paddles that mix the ingredients.
Ready Mix Concrete: Ready mix concrete is a type of concrete that is pre-mixed in a factory and delivered to the site in a transit mixer truck. This method of mixing is ideal for large projects where a significant amount of concrete is required.
Precautions for Mixing of Concrete
Proper Proportions: Proper proportions of cement, sand, and aggregates are crucial for the strength and durability of concrete. Incorrect proportions can result in weak and brittle concrete. Therefore, it is essential to follow the proper mix design and ensure that the ingredients are measured accurately.
Mixing Time: The mixing time for concrete is also critical. Overmixing or undermixing can result in weak concrete. The ideal mixing time for concrete is between 3 to 5 minutes for machine mixing and 5 to 10 minutes for hand mixing.
Water Content: The water content of concrete is crucial for its strength. Too much water can result in weak concrete, while too little water can cause the mix to be too stiff and difficult to work with. Therefore, it is crucial to maintain the proper water-cement ratio.

Q: What is the water-cement ratio for concrete?
A: The water-cement ratio for concrete is typically between 0.45 to 0.50.
Q: Can I use seawater for mixing concrete?
A: Seawater can be used for mixing concrete, but precautions must be taken to ensure that the concrete is not damaged by the salt content in the water.
